A bit about us:

Hilmarton Primary school is a small village school of four mixed age classes situated between Calne and Lyneham. We pride ourselves on our inclusive ethos and commitment to the wellbeing of all. Our children enjoy coming to school and behave well. Our staff work hard to provide an enriching and engaging curriculum.

All about the role:

This is a maternity leave contract starting September and ending upon the return of the present post holder. You will be joining our enthusiastic and committed team of teachers and teaching assistants. The post will require you to support specific children to engage in activities and to socialise with other children. You will work under the guidance of the classteacher and SENCo. Experience of working with children with SEND would be an advantage.
